Check the ECU. Although I know jack about Range Rovers had a similar thing happen on a friends early Mitsi. It wouldn't start - no spark. The igniter was getting really hot, turned out the ecu was sending power continuously to the igniter instead of the short pulses it is meant to send. Plugged in a spare ECU the friend had and the engine started fine on the same coils and igniter. (and the igniter stopped getting hot also) If the ECU is sending out some leakage current along with the usual pulses the engine will still run but might have weak spark. (The ecu is turning the ingiter 1/2 on instead of either full on or off) The igniter and coils will get very hot due to the DC current going through them. Also if the ECU tries to hold all of the coils on continuously the combined current will easily be enough to blow the engine main fuse.
